The occurrence of mufflers leaking water is ordinary if it is a consequence of heat condensation in the engine. Additionally, in cold climates, it is even more noticeable. In the initial stage of starting a car, the spark-ignition engine will generate excess heat. The mixture of heat and the cold air outside results in water vapor in the exhaust.If you use the piece of paper trick mentioned above and notice a colour, then your car is leaking fluids other than water. Is it normal for a car to leak water inside the vehicle? It is not normal to have water leaking inside the vehicle. This is typically a sign of a leak in the equipment that seals the cabin, including sunroofs, windshields, door seals and weather stripping. Citroen C1/Peugeot 107/Toyota Aygo wet boot or rear footwell. Where it’s leaking in and how to stop it!But there are certain assumptions you can make. If the car is parked on a flat surface, water leaking into the boot is unlikely to make it all the way to the front passenger footwell. And if it’s coming through the windscreen, it won’t end up in the boot. This is pretty normal if you’ve been driving on a warm summer day and not something to be concerned about.My car is leaking a transparent, watery, light brown fluid. Brake or clutch hydraulic fluid is a very pale golden colour, transparent, thin and almost watery. Old hydraulic fluid gradually darkens. Compare the colour of the leaking fluid with the contents of the brake or clutch fluid reservoir on your car. To diagnose leaks under your car, check out this video. Green fluid leaking from your car is most likely an antifreeze leak. Antifreeze generally leaks from your vehicles water pump, hoses or radiator when fittings, hoses, clamps or other components have worn out or are not properly attached. If you don't use the right antifreeze, leaks are more likely to occur. Aug 26, 2023 · A coolant system pressure tester is a valuable tool that can accurately identify the source of a radiator leak. The tester creates a seal on the radiator or pressure cap spout and pumps pressure into the system to assess if the radiator can sustain it.
